The Digital Edge: Advantages of Ebooks for Students

Digital textbooks and e-readers have revolutionized the way modern learners interact with academic material. With the integration of cloud storage and dynamic reading apps, the academic workflow has never been more streamlined.

Accessibility and Portability

  • Lightweight Backpacks: Carrying three or four college-level textbooks can easily weigh over fifteen pounds, leading to physical strain and fatigue. Ebooks eliminate this issue, packing an entire semester's worth of reading material into a single device that weighs less than a pound.
  • Instant Gratification: There is no need to wait for shipping or rush to the campus bookstore before it closes. Students can purchase and download required course materials in seconds.
  • Multi-Device Syncing: Cloud-based e-reader platforms allow you to start reading a chapter on your laptop in the library, highlight key passages on your tablet during your commute, and review notes on your smartphone while waiting for class to start.

Cost-Effectiveness and Budgeting

For students operating on tight budgets, digital textbook savings are often the deciding factor in the physical vs. digital debate. Ebooks are frequently priced significantly lower than their print counterparts. Furthermore, platforms like VitalSource, Chegg, and Kindle offer rental options that allow students to access materials for a fraction of the retail cost, easing the financial burden of higher education.

Built-In Study Tools and Interactivity

Ebooks are far more than just digitized text on a screen; they are interactive study environments.
  • Search Functionality: Instead of flipping through hundreds of pages to find a specific term, the Ctrl+F (or Command+F) function allows you to locate keywords instantly.
  • Embedded Multimedia: Many modern digital textbooks feature embedded videos, interactive graphs, and hyperlinks that provide deeper context to complex subjects.
  • Dynamic Note-Taking: Digital highlights and notes can be automatically compiled into summary documents, making essay writing and exam prep much more efficient.

The Screen Trap: Disadvantages of Ebooks

Despite their undeniable convenience, ebooks come with distinct drawbacks that can hinder academic success and overall well-being.

Digital Fatigue and Eye Strain

Staring at LCD or OLED screens for extended periods exposes students to blue light exposure, which suppresses melatonin production and contributes to digital eye strain. Symptoms include blurred vision, headaches, and dry eyes—hardly ideal when you are trying to study for a biochemistry exam late into the night.

Distractions and Lack of Focus

Digital reading devices are inherently multitasking hubs. When reading an ebook on a tablet or laptop, students are constantly a single click away from social media notifications, text messages, and web browsing. This constant temptation fractures attention spans and diminishes deep-work capabilities, making it much harder to absorb dense academic material.

The Tangible Advantage: Benefits of Physical Books

There is a distinct sensory satisfaction to cracking open a brand-new paperback or flipping through the crisp pages of a hardcover textbook. Beyond nostalgia, print books offer measurable cognitive benefits for students.

Enhanced Reading Comprehension and Cognitive Retention

  • Spatial Memory: Physical books provide spatial and tactile landmarks. You subconsciously remember that an important concept was located on the bottom left-hand page near the middle of the book. This tactile feedback anchors memories more effectively than scrolling through an endless digital document.
  • Deep Reading: Studies in cognitive psychology consistently show that students reading print material engage in deeper, more analytical processing compared to those reading on screens, who tend to skim for keywords rather than absorbing the overarching narrative or argument.

Zero Distractions and Screen-Free Focus

A physical textbook does not buzz, ping, or flash notifications. When you open a print book, you enter a distraction-free zone that naturally encourages sustained focus. For high school and college students battling shrinking attention spans, the physical book serves as a sanctuary away from the digital noise of the 21st century.

The Heavy Burden: Drawbacks of Print Books

While print books excel in cognitive processing, they present logistical and financial hurdles that can frustrate modern students.

Weight and Bulkiness

The most obvious downside of physical books is their physical mass. Hauling heavy textbooks across a sprawling university campus day after day is physically exhausting and can contribute to back and shoulder strain.

Financial and Environmental Costs

New textbooks are notoriously expensive, often costing hundreds of dollars per semester. While the secondary market (used books and buyback programs) helps mitigate this, the financial sting remains real. Additionally, the publishing of physical books requires paper production, logging, and shipping emissions, making them a less environmentally sustainable option compared to digital alternatives.

Frequently Asked Questions

Are physical books better for memory retention and comprehension compared to e-books?
Yes, numerous studies suggest that reading physical books often leads to better reading comprehension and memory retention. The tactile experience of turning pages and the spatial awareness of where you are in a physical book help the brain anchor information more effectively than scrolling through a screen.
What are the primary environmental impacts of choosing e-books over physical books?
While e-readers have a significant initial carbon footprint due to the manufacturing process (mining rare minerals, electronics assembly), they become environmentally superior if you read a high volume of books (typically around 20 to 30 books) over their lifespan. Physical books require paper production, deforestation, and transportation emissions, though they are biodegradable.
How do cost and portability compare between physical books and e-books?
E-books generally win on portability and long-term cost-efficiency, allowing users to carry thousands of titles on a single lightweight device, with many digital classics available for free or at a lower price point. Physical books, however, offer a tangible sense of ownership, zero battery requirements, and the ability to easily lend them to friends.
Do e-books cause more eye strain than reading traditional physical books?
Standard backlit screens (like tablets or phones) emit blue light and cause digital eye strain with prolonged use. However, modern e-readers utilizing E-Ink technology mimic the look of real ink on paper, reflecting ambient light rather than shining it directly into your eyes, making eye strain comparable to reading physical paper.
Can digital e-readers improve accessibility for readers with visual impairments?
Yes, e-books offer superior accessibility features that physical books cannot match, such as adjustable font sizes, customizable background contrast, built-in dictionaries, and text-to-speech capabilities, making reading much easier for visually impaired or dyslexic individuals.
